Aamir Khan's Bollywood blockbuster "Dangal" is coming to life in Beijing, China on November 16 with one of the real Phogat sisters making her mixed martial arts (MMA) debut for Singapore's ONE Championship in the Chinese capital.

Ritu Phogat, who clinched a gold medal for India in the 2016 Commonwealth Wrestling Championship, is the third daughter of former wrestler Mahavir Phogat, the character played by Khan in the movie, which made the Phogat family a household name in China.

In an exclusive interview with CGTN Digital, the 25-year-old former wrestler said the location of her first MMA fight has made the occasion even more special.
